/* Trace Control Block */
struct tcb {
	int flags;		/* See below for TCB_ values */
	int pid;		/* If 0, this tcb is free */
	int qual_flg;		/* qual_flags[scno] or DEFAULT_QUAL_FLAGS + RAW */
	unsigned long u_error;	/* Error code */
	kernel_ulong_t scno;	/* System call number */
	kernel_ulong_t u_arg[MAX_ARGS];	/* System call arguments */
	kernel_long_t u_rval;	/* Return value */
#if SUPPORTED_PERSONALITIES > 1
	unsigned int currpers;	/* Personality at the time of scno update */
#endif
	int sys_func_rval;	/* Syscall entry parser's return value */
	int curcol;		/* Output column for this process */
	FILE *outf;		/* Output file for this process */
	const char *auxstr;	/* Auxiliary info from syscall (see RVAL_STR) */
	void *_priv_data;	/* Private data for syscall decoding functions */
	void (*_free_priv_data)(void *); /* Callback for freeing priv_data */
	const struct_sysent *s_ent; /* sysent[scno] or dummy struct for bad scno */
	const struct_sysent *s_prev_ent; /* for "resuming interrupted SYSCALL" msg */
	struct inject_opts *inject_vec[SUPPORTED_PERSONALITIES];
	struct timeval stime;	/* System time usage as of last process wait */
	struct timeval dtime;	/* Delta for system time usage */
	struct timeval etime;	/* Syscall entry time */

#ifdef USE_LIBUNWIND
	struct UPT_info* libunwind_ui;
	struct mmap_cache_t* mmap_cache;
	unsigned int mmap_cache_size;
	unsigned int mmap_cache_generation;
	struct queue_t* queue;
#endif
};

/* TCB flags */
/* We have attached to this process, but did not see it stopping yet */
#define TCB_STARTUP		0x01
#define TCB_IGNORE_ONE_SIGSTOP	0x02	/* Next SIGSTOP is to be ignored */
/*
 * Are we in system call entry or in syscall exit?
 *
 * This bit is set after all syscall entry processing is done.
 * Therefore, this bit will be set when next ptrace stop occurs,
 * which should be syscall exit stop. Other stops which are possible
 * directly after syscall entry (death, ptrace event stop)
 * are simpler and handled without calling trace_syscall(), therefore
 * the places where TCB_INSYSCALL can be set but we aren't in syscall stop
 * are limited to trace(), this condition is never observed in trace_syscall()
 * and below.
 * The bit is cleared after all syscall exit processing is done.
 *
 * Use entering(tcp) / exiting(tcp) to check this bit to make code more readable.
 */
#define TCB_INSYSCALL	0x04
#define TCB_ATTACHED	0x08	/* We attached to it already */
#define TCB_REPRINT	0x10	/* We should reprint this syscall on exit */
#define TCB_FILTERED	0x20	/* This system call has been filtered out */
#define TCB_TAMPERED	0x40	/* A syscall has been tampered with */
#define TCB_HIDE_LOG	0x80	/* We should hide everything (until execve) */
#define TCB_SKIP_DETACH_ON_FIRST_EXEC	0x100	/* -b execve should skip detach on first execve */

/* qualifier flags */
#define QUAL_TRACE	0x001	/* this system call should be traced */
#define QUAL_ABBREV	0x002	/* abbreviate the structures of this syscall */
#define QUAL_VERBOSE	0x004	/* decode the structures of this syscall */
#define QUAL_RAW	0x008	/* print all args in hex for this syscall */
#define QUAL_INJECT	0x010	/* tamper with this system call on purpose */
#define QUAL_SIGNAL	0x100	/* report events with this signal */
#define QUAL_READ	0x200	/* dump data read from this file descriptor */
#define QUAL_WRITE	0x400	/* dump data written to this file descriptor */

#define DEFAULT_QUAL_FLAGS (QUAL_TRACE | QUAL_ABBREV | QUAL_VERBOSE)

#define entering(tcp)	(!((tcp)->flags & TCB_INSYSCALL))
#define exiting(tcp)	((tcp)->flags & TCB_INSYSCALL)
#define syserror(tcp)	((tcp)->u_error != 0)
#define verbose(tcp)	((tcp)->qual_flg & QUAL_VERBOSE)
#define abbrev(tcp)	((tcp)->qual_flg & QUAL_ABBREV)
#define filtered(tcp)	((tcp)->flags & TCB_FILTERED)
#define hide_log(tcp)	((tcp)->flags & TCB_HIDE_LOG)
